Brandbucket's standalone revenue drops to zero, net loss widens
FY26 audited results show complete revenue evaporation on standalone basis; consolidated revenue falls to ₹17.41 lakh.

- Standalone full-year revenue collapsed to zero from ₹1,541.90 lakh in FY25.
- Consolidated revenue dropped to ₹17.41 lakh; net loss widened to ₹66.92 lakh.
- Statutory auditor issued an unmodified opinion on the results.
Why this matters
The company has effectively stopped generating revenue on a standalone basis while losses widen. With a market cap of just ₹11 crore and no debt, the business is rapidly shrinking. The clean audit opinion doesn't change the trajectory.

The full read
Zero. That is Brandbucket's standalone revenue for FY26. A year ago it was ₹1,541.90 lakh. The net loss widened to ₹46.08 lakh from ₹8.86 lakh. On a consolidated basis, revenue dropped to ₹17.41 lakh and the net loss deepened to ₹66.92 lakh. The auditor gave a clean opinion, but that is procedural. With a market cap of just ₹11 crore and no debt, the business is shrinking fast, and the clean audit opinion offers no comfort about the trajectory.
